Responsibilities:
- Accurately document maintenance and repair activities.
- Communicate effectively with clients to provide excellent service and address their needs.
- Conduct thorough inspections to identify potential problems early and enhance equipment efficiency.
- Diagnose and repair commercial refrigeration systems, including walk-in coolers, freezers, ice machines, display cases, and HVAC units.
- Follow safety protocols to maintain a safe working environment.
- Perform routine maintenance tasks such as coil cleaning, filter replacement, and refrigerant level checks.
- Use advanced diagnostic tools to troubleshoot electrical and mechanical issues with precision.
Qualifications:
- Ability to work on-call and rotating shifts.
- Capable of working independently as well as part of a team.
- Clean driving record and valid driver’s license.
- EPA Universal Certification for refrigerant handling.
- Knowledgeable in electrical and mechanical systems.
- Physically able to lift heavy equipment and work in varied environments.
- Proficient in using specialized diagnostic and repair tools.
- Strong experience with commercial refrigeration systems and troubleshooting.
